PATENTS FOR INVENTIONS.

Patents will, it is expected, be granted—

To Sir Robert Peel; for a new and most efficacious manner of sweeping by machinery, as exemplified in his very sweeping machinery of the Income Tax.

To Lady Sale; for carrying Britannia metal to a high degree of perfection.

To Drs. Newman and Pusey; for an entirely new method of introducing heat into churches.

To Lord Brougham; for the application of rotatory motion, with a view to obtaining power.

To the Chancellor of the Exchequer; for an extension of the use of the screw, so as to augment its pressure.

To the Poor Law Commissioners; for a new method of diminishing pauperism by reducing the number of paupers; and also for an improved process of grinding.

To Daniel O'Connell; for a most effectual method of draining Ireland.
